Kohima, May 10 (MExN): All government and private schools in the state have been cautioned that reopening of schools in any manner that is in violation of the lockdown order issued by the Government will invite disciplinary action.


According to the order issued by Principal Director for School Education, Shanavas C, it has been reported that few schools in the State have issued notifications regarding resuming of classes in a phased manner which is in violation of the lockdown order issued by the Government of Nagaland.


As such, the Principal Director cautioned Government and private schools that violating the lockdown order is prohibited and "severe disciplinary action will be initiated against the violators as per appropriate provisions of law."


All parents and guardians have also been directed not to send their children to schools until official orders for reopening of schools are issued by the competent authority.
